So, the last post I put up simply stated that I had failed in installing Worpress 2.6 on my own server. The permalinks were messed up and it looked a lot like an issue that a lot of people were having.

But, the catch was: the problem persisted when I tried to use Wordpress 2.5.1. Hmmm…wonder what’s up.

So today, I started thinking that it might be an Apache issue, rather than a Wordpress issue. So, taking a break from a massive project I’m doing (only so much performance data you can process before brain freeze), I started to poke around.

AllowOverride All

That did it. I was not letting Apache read the damn .htaccess file that Wordpress installed.
